Output 8f9754dde2fdcd2ed0d718fc6f9d85535439536cd672ab452646c1b4f9d88106:4

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84bbe4054e00d862ff509aeb2840c7ea0b08f44d OP_EQUAL
address
3DnrCjuFG2h27MYrb9pQPZxZnuHnoZWAU1
transaction
8f9754dde2fdcd2ed0d718fc6f9d85535439536cd672ab452646c1b4f9d88106
spent
true